Output 31cc806e4bc4fbd80cdae06b7a9bdc3dcf11d5054a3b2842f487d5237055d5e6:0

value
66261
script pubkey
OP_0 OP_PUSHBYTES_20 58d99606c778b4c7e668344a34cf8f609b609e1a
address
bc1qtrvevpk80z6v0engx39rfnu0vzdkp8s6tyqmzu
transaction
31cc806e4bc4fbd80cdae06b7a9bdc3dcf11d5054a3b2842f487d5237055d5e6